  Pitbull Bullies, also known as American Bully Pitbulls, are a controversial breed of dog that has garnered a lot of attention in recent years. These dogs are known for their muscular build, short hair, and strong jaws. However, their reputation has been marred by reports of aggressive behavior and attacks on humans and other animals. In this article, we will take a closer look at Pitbull Bullies, their history, and the controversies surrounding them. Pitbull Bullies are a relatively new breed that was developed in the United States in the 1990s. The breed is a combination of several other breeds, including the American Pit Bull Terrier, American Staffordshire Terrier, English Bulldog, and Olde English Bulldogge. The goal was to create a dog that had the strength and athleticism of the American Pit Bull Terrier but was more docile and family-friendly.
